Perched on thirty-six acres overlooking Mission Bay, Wesley Palms Retirement Community at 2404 Loring St, San Diego, CA 92109 has served San Diego's senior population since 1962. The community is operated by Front Porch, a nonprofit organization, and holds an A+ rating with the Better Business Bureau, where it has been on file since 1998 under Executive Director Ben Geske. Wesley Palms offers independent living, assisted living, and specialized memory care through its on-campus Summer House neighborhood, giving residents a continuum of support as their needs evolve. The campus features mid-century modern patio homes scattered across landscaped grounds, a six-story main building, walking paths lined with mature trees, and panoramic views of Mission Bay that define daily life here. Dining at the community draws regular compliments, particularly for holiday meals and overall food quality. Recent renovations refreshed the campus décor and added new patio home options, keeping the sixty-plus-year-old property competitive with newer facilities. The community is wheelchair accessible, LGBTQ+ friendly, and features an assistive hearing loop in common areas.
